AK66 VML is a 2016 Audi A1 in Black with a 1,395c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 7 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 100%.
Across all 2016 Audi A1 models, the average MOT pass rate is 84.7% with a typical mileage of 41,708 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Audi A1 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 6,639 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AK66 VML,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Audi A1 typically stays on UK roads for around 16 years. At 10 years old, this Audi A1 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
